About This Item

Cambridge: Cambridge University Press, 1953. 4th Edition, revised and reset. Near Fine/Very Good+. A near fine copy in blue cloth with gilt titles on spine Spine ends and corners slightly scuffed, but otherwise in excellent condition Text very slight age toned, but no marks or damage at all The author's signature on a small file card is laid insider the front cover (see photo) The DJ has front flap corners clipped but a new price is ink stamped on the front flap There is just very slight edge wear on the DJ, which is now in a protective plastic cover
297 pp.
